然而,在使用VMware多开虚拟机的过程中,用户可能会遇到花屏这一令人困扰的问题
花屏现象表现为显示器上出现杂乱的彩色或黑白图案,严重影响用户体验和虚拟机的正常运行
本文将深入探讨VMware多开虚拟机花屏问题的原因,并提供一系列切实可行的解决方案
一、花屏问题概述 花屏现象在虚拟化环境中并不罕见,尤其是在多开虚拟机的情况下
花屏不仅会影响虚拟机的显示效果,还可能导致虚拟机运行不稳定,甚至崩溃
因此,解决这一问题对于保障虚拟化环境的稳定性和可靠性至关重要
二、花屏问题原因分析 VMware多开虚拟机花屏问题的原因可能涉及多个方面,以下是对可能原因的详细分析: 1.资源分配不足: - 虚拟机多开时,每个虚拟机都需要占用一定的CPU、内存和显卡资源
如果宿主机的资源分配无法满足所有虚拟机的需求,就可能导致资源争抢,进而引发花屏问题
- 特别是在运行对资源要求较高的应用(如3D游戏、图形设计软件等)时,资源分配不足的问题更为突出
2.虚拟机设置问题: - 虚拟机的配置参数(如CPU核心数、内存大小、显存大小等)设置不合理,也可能导致花屏
- 例如,如果为虚拟机分配的显存过小,无法满足应用对图形处理能力的需求,就可能引发花屏
3.虚拟机软件问题: - 虚拟机软件本身可能存在bug或兼容性问题,导致在特定情况下出现花屏
- 此外,虚拟机软件的版本过旧也可能无法兼容最新的硬件或操作系统,从而引发问题
4.硬件兼容性问题: - 宿主机的硬件(如显卡、内存等)与虚拟机软件可能存在兼容性问题,导致花屏
- 特别是在使用较新或较旧的硬件时,兼容性问题更为常见
5.散热与电源管理问题: - 虚拟机多开会增加宿主机的负载,导致温度升高
如果散热不良,可能导致硬件性能下降,进而引发花屏
- 同时,电源管理策略在高负载下可能限制性能,也可能对虚拟机的运行稳定性产生影响
6.虚拟化技术限制: - 虚拟化技术本身存在一定的性能损耗,特别是在多开虚拟机的情况下
如果虚拟化层的性能瓶颈被触发,可能导致花屏等问题
三、解决方案 针对VMware多开虚拟机花屏问题,以下是一些切实可行的解决方案: 1.优化资源分配: - 根据虚拟机的实际需求,合理分配CPU、内存和显存等资源
- 在VMware中,可以通过调整虚拟机的设置来增加资源分配
例如,在“处理器”和“内存”选项中,可以增加虚拟CPU的核心数和内存大小;在“显示”选项中,可以增加显存大小并启用3D图形加速
2.调整虚拟机设置: - 仔细检查虚拟机的配置参数,确保它们符合应用的需求
- 如果发现配置不合理,应及时进行调整
例如,对于需要高性能图形处理的应用,应增加显存大小并启用合适的3D加速功能
3.更新虚拟机软件: - 确保VMware软件是最新版本,以修复可能存在的bug和兼容性问题
- 可以通过VMware的官方网站或更新工具来检查并更新软件版本
4.检查硬件兼容性: - 确认宿主机的硬件与VMware软件的兼容性
- 如果发现兼容性问题,可以考虑升级硬件或更换与虚拟机软件兼容的硬件
5.改善散热与电源管理: - 定期清理宿主机的散热器和风扇,确保良好的空气流通
- 在BIOS中检查电源管理选项,确保高性能模式被启用
- 如果可能,可以增加额外的散热设备以提高散热效果
6.利用虚拟化技术优化: - 确保宿主机的CPU支持并开启了VT-x或AMD-V等虚拟化技术,以提高虚拟机内部的运行效率
- 在VMware中,可以尝试使用不同的虚拟化模式(如全虚拟化、半虚拟化等)来优化性能
7.排查其他潜在问题: - 如果以上方法均无法解决问题,可能需要进一步排查其他潜在问题
例如,检查网络配置、系统日志等以查找可能的异常或错误
- 在排查过程中,可以考虑使用专业的虚拟化诊断工具来辅助分析
四、实例分析 以下是一个通过优化资源分配解决VMware多开虚拟机花屏问题的实例: 某用户在使用VMware多开虚拟机时遇到花屏问题
经过分析,发现宿主机的CPU和内存资源分配不足
于是,用户按照以下步骤进行了优化: 1. 在VMware中,为每个虚拟机增加了CPU核心数和内存大小
2. 在“显示”选项中,增加了显存大小并启用了3D图形加速
3. 优化后,重新启动虚拟机并运行应用进行测试
经过优化,花屏问题得到了显著改善
虚拟机在运行对资源要求较高的应用时也更加稳定流畅
五、结论与展望 VMware多开虚拟机花屏问题是一个复杂而棘手的问题,涉及多个方面的因素
通过深入分析问题的原因并采取切实可行的解决方案,我们可以有效地解决这一问题
未来,随着虚拟化技术的不断发展和完善,相信VMware等虚拟化软件将能够更好地支持多开虚拟机场景下的稳定运行
同时,用户也应不断学习和掌握虚拟化技术的最新知识和技能,以更好地应对各种挑战和问题